**Handover — Studio Access for Training Video Shoot**

Hi — passing this over before I head off. The contractors from Lumewick Media are in Thursday and Friday to record the training videos in Studio B at Perrow House. Lights and the boom kit are already in there; just make sure the door stays shut for sound. They'll need the studio pass code below.

staff pass of fajof-fawif = bdg-ES-2

## Break-Glass: PixHoard Image Cache

New folks: if the PixHoard image cache leaks memory and OOMs the Renner nodes, don't wait for approvals. Restart via the break-glass account, file an incident, and notify the cache owner. Access is audited. The break-glass account unlocks with the recovery passphrase below.

recovery phrase for kagaf-yajof: fraax-quenwyn-lamion

Checklist item 7: before we ship the Pinwick spooler microservice, please eyeball the new job-queue endpoint. It used to accept print jobs from any internal caller, and we've now locked it behind the tenant-scoped auth middleware — but the retry worker still uses a service account with broader scope than it needs. Flag it if that bugs you; otherwise sign off in the release doc. The candidate build we're asking you to review is identified by the token below.

session token of kagup-hahaf = htk3_2b8

# Gravimeter Environments

Gravimeter, our GPU memory profiling tool, runs in dev, staging, and prod-observer modes. Support team: dev attaches to local GPUs only, staging samples one node per cluster, and prod-observer runs in read-only mode with sampling capped to avoid overhead. Mode selection and sampling rates are controlled by the configuration values shown below.

deployment values, yaguf-tafop:
ULAAEL_HOST=ulaael.lumicsys.internal
ULAAEL_PORT=7000

Budget Request — Fennimore Works Expansion (Managers Only)

This page records the pending budget request from the Fennimore production team: funding for a second finishing line, associated staffing, and a modest training allocation. Finance should verify depreciation schedules and the stated capacity assumptions before approval. Supporting figures are attached on the subpage. The confidential note on business plans appears immediately below.

board note of yaweg-tagug: Only 61 of the 430 pilot accounts renewed Lamael, so a churn review is set for March 10. Olidorek Group is in early talks to buy Sorirek Logistics for about $398.9 million.